Compilando e instalando o Wine, WineTools e Internet Explorer(s) no Linux
Fiz esse artigo pelo motivo de minha faculdade começar a utilizar o portal universitário do positivo e, por mais ridículo que pareça, o portal só é 100% compatível com o Internet Explorer. Iremos abordar desde o download dos componentes necessários até a instalação e configuração dos mesmos.
Introdução
Nos repositórios Debian temos o Wine com uma versão muito anterior a do site oficial, não temos o WineTools e pelo script ies4linux conseguimos instalar rapidamente todos os componentes necessários para a utilização completa do IE.
Instalando o IE pelo WineTools, fica um pouco complicado a navegação, uma vez que devemos escrever "wine IEXPLORE.EXE http://página" ao invés de digitar a URL desejada pelo campo endereço do IE, sendo assim, iremos utilizar o script ies4linux para fazer a instalação absolutamente completa do IE.
Chega de lenga-lenga e vamos logo ao que interessa!
Para trabalhar com X11 o Wine precisa de alguns pacotes que antigamente eram referenciados pelo pacote xlib6g-dev no Debian Sarge (no Redhat - Xfree86-devel), mas como não temos mais, podemos substituir pelos pacotes xutils, xlibs-static-dev, xlibs, xfree86-common, libxaw6-dev.
Para a correta execução e extração de componentes MS para o IE, devemos instalar o cabextract, que será utilizado pelo script ies4linux.
Vamos instalar as dependências necessários para a execução do Wine no X11:
# apt-get install xutils xlibs-static-dev xlibs xfree86-common libxaw6-dev cabextract
É muito provável que alguns pacotes desses acima já estejam instalados, mas coloquei todos devido ao fato de funcionar em qualquer sistema Debian Sarge.
Para quem utiliza distros rpm, procurar o pacote Xfree86-devel.
Instalando o IE pelo WineTools, fica um pouco complicado a navegação, uma vez que devemos escrever "wine IEXPLORE.EXE http://página" ao invés de digitar a URL desejada pelo campo endereço do IE, sendo assim, iremos utilizar o script ies4linux para fazer a instalação absolutamente completa do IE.
Chega de lenga-lenga e vamos logo ao que interessa!
Pacotes necessários para Wine
Para trabalhar com X11 o Wine precisa de alguns pacotes que antigamente eram referenciados pelo pacote xlib6g-dev no Debian Sarge (no Redhat - Xfree86-devel), mas como não temos mais, podemos substituir pelos pacotes xutils, xlibs-static-dev, xlibs, xfree86-common, libxaw6-dev.
Para a correta execução e extração de componentes MS para o IE, devemos instalar o cabextract, que será utilizado pelo script ies4linux.
Vamos instalar as dependências necessários para a execução do Wine no X11:
# apt-get install xutils xlibs-static-dev xlibs xfree86-common libxaw6-dev cabextract
É muito provável que alguns pacotes desses acima já estejam instalados, mas coloquei todos devido ao fato de funcionar em qualquer sistema Debian Sarge.
Para quem utiliza distros rpm, procurar o pacote Xfree86-devel.